TLDR: Amazon Alexa, introduced in 2014, is a virtual assistant developed by Amazon that leverages advanced AI and natural language processing to interact with users through voice commands. Integrated into devices like the Amazon Echo, Alexa performs tasks such as answering questions, controlling smart home devices, setting reminders, and streaming media. Its extensibility through Alexa Skills allows developers to enhance its functionality, making it a versatile AI assistant for personal, professional, and enterprise use.

Alexa processes user commands by converting speech into text and analyzing text it using natural language understanding (NLU) models. These processes rely on data analytics and cloud-based AI systems to interpret intent and provide accurate responses. The system's ability to learn user preferences enhances its effectiveness over time.

One of the most prominent features of Alexa is its integration with smart home ecosystems. It enables users to control devices such as lights, thermostats, cameras, and locks through voice commands. This functionality is powered by key-value data structures and APIs, ensuring seamless interoperability with a variety of smart home platforms like Philips Hue and Ring.

The extensibility of Alexa is facilitated by the Alexa Skills Kit (ASK), which provides developers with tools to create custom skills. Using SDKs and APIs in programming languages like Python and JavaScript, developers can add new capabilities to Alexa, ranging from trivia games to business workflows. These customizations expand Alexa’s utility beyond its core features.

Alexa supports multi-modal interactions through devices like the Echo Show, which combines voice control with a touchscreen interface. This integration allows users to view visual content, such as weather updates, recipes, and video calls, enhancing the user experience.

Privacy and security are integral to Alexa’s design. Features like microphone muting and voice history management enable users to control how their data is stored and processed. Amazon employs encryption and access controls to protect sensitive information transmitted between devices and the cloud.

Alexa Guard, a security feature, transforms Alexa into a home monitoring assistant. It can detect unusual sounds like breaking glass or smoke alarms and send alerts to the user. This capability relies on real-time data processing and AI to ensure situational awareness.

The introduction of Matter support further extends Alexa’s compatibility with smart home devices. This universal smart home standard simplifies device setup and management, ensuring that Alexa remains at the forefront of connected living technologies.

Alexa integrates with Amazon Web Services (AWS), utilizing cloud database solutions like DynamoDB and Lambda to handle high volumes of data processing reliably. These services ensure scalability and performance, enabling Alexa to respond to billions of requests globally.

Snippet from Wikipedia: Amazon Alexa

Amazon Alexa, or Alexa, is a virtual assistant technology largely based on a Polish speech synthesizer named Ivona, bought by Amazon in 2013. It was first used in the Amazon Echo smart speaker and the Amazon Echo Dot, Echo Studio and Amazon Tap speakers developed by Amazon Lab126. It is capable of natural language processing for tasks such as voice interaction, music playback, creating to-do lists, setting alarms, streaming podcasts, playing audiobooks, providing weather, traffic, sports, other real-time information and news. Alexa can also control several smart devices as a home automation system. Alexa's capabilities may be extended by installing "skills" (additional functionality developed by third-party vendors, in other settings more commonly called apps) such as weather programs and audio features. It performs these tasks using automatic speech recognition, natural language processing, and other forms of weak AI.

Most devices with Alexa allow users to activate the device using a wake-word (such as Alexa or Amazon); other devices (such as the Amazon mobile app on iOS or Android and Amazon Dash Wand) require the user to click a button to activate Alexa's listening mode, although, some phones also allow a user to say a command, such as "Alexa, or Alexa go to bed" or "Alexa wake".

As of November 2018, more than 10,000 Amazon employees worked on Alexa and related products. In January 2019, Amazon's devices team announced that they had sold over 100 million Alexa-enabled devices.

In September 2019, Amazon launched many new devices achieving many records while competing with the world's smart home industry. The new Echo Studio became the first smart speaker with 360 sound and Dolby sound. Other new devices included an Echo dot with a clock behind the fabric, a new third-generation Amazon Echo, Echo Show 8, a plug-in Echo device, Echo Flex, Alexa built-in wireless earphones, Echo buds, Alexa built-in spectacles, Echo frames, an Alexa built-in Ring, and Echo Loop as well as the Echo Show generation.

In 2023 Amazon announced that the number of Alexa enabled devices surpassed half a billion.

In February 2025, Amazon announced Alexa+, a revamped version of the current Alexa.

In March 2025, Amazon announced that everything that is spoken to Alexa will be recorded by Amazon.

Introduction

Amazon Alexa is a virtual assistant developed by Amazon and first introduced in 2014. It uses voice recognition and natural language processing to perform a wide variety of tasks, ranging from setting reminders to controlling smart home devices. Amazon Alexa is integrated into many Amazon products, such as the Echo series of smart speakers, and is also available on various third-party devices. Privacy and Security

Privacy and security are critical considerations for Amazon Alexa users. Amazon has implemented various measures to protect user data, including secure data transmission and options to review and delete voice recordings. Despite these measures, there are ongoing discussions and concerns about the privacy implications of having a constantly listening device in the home.
